Output 3860f291322294a706ec469231391992bef5f1df431f7c0b4f168d574079945c:1

value
18102005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ae078f2a96bbd99f613778810a940c01307c3328 OP_EQUAL
address
MPmLs2w5hCK3vu8CDcw7WD4Tdo5Raw7cpM
transaction
3860f291322294a706ec469231391992bef5f1df431f7c0b4f168d574079945c
spent
true